Hey everyone! I'm a 15-year-old high school student and I'm in need of a laptop that can handle school work, some programming, and music production. I'm considering getting the new M4 MacBook Air with 256GB storage and 16GB RAM. However, I'm uncertain if that will be enough for running Logic and other applications. Should I stick with the Air or upgrade to a 512GB model or even a MacBook Pro? I'm worried about the budget, though! What do you all think?

Definitely go for as much RAM as your budget allows! It’s fixed and can’t be upgraded later. You could start off with a 256GB storage and add an external drive later if necessary.

An M2 MacBook would work perfectly for what you’re looking to do. I scored a refurb with 16GB RAM and 256GB storage for about $800, and honestly, it covers everything you need for school and music production.

GadgetGuru23 -

I agree that an M2 is sufficient, but just a heads up, 256GB might fill up fast. I'd suggest 512GB for more breathing room since apps can take up a ton of space.
